What GSM Means in Clothing, and Why It Matters

Every Gilded Streets product page states a GSM figure. Most brands in this category do not. This is what the number means, and what it does not mean.

What GSM means

GSM stands for grams per square metre. It is the weight of one square metre of a fabric. A 260 GSM cotton jersey weighs 260 grams per square metre. A 530 GSM cotton fleece weighs about twice that.

GSM describes density, not thickness and not quality. Two fabrics can share a GSM figure and feel completely different depending on the fibre and the knit.

How fabric weight is measured

A cutting die takes a disc of known area from the finished fabric. The disc is weighed, and the result is scaled to one square metre. Some brands publish the same figure in ounces per square yard instead. The two Vintage Wash pieces in our catalogue carry both: 390 GSM and 11.5 oz/yd². To convert roughly, divide GSM by 33.9.

The figure is taken from finished fabric, after washing and dyeing. This matters for washed garments, where the process changes the hand of the cloth.

Lightweight, midweight, heavyweight

There is no governing body for these terms. Used consistently, they break down roughly as follows.

  • Under 180 GSM. Lightweight. Summer tees, base layers. Drapes close, dries fast, shows the body underneath.
  • 180 to 280 GSM. Midweight. The range most retail tees sit in.
  • 280 to 400 GSM. Heavyweight. Structured tees, lighter fleece, transitional layers.
  • 400 GSM and above. Ultra-heavyweight. Dense fleece, winter hoodies, garments that hold a shape on their own.

What changes when GSM increases

Structure. Heavier cloth holds its own shape. A 530 GSM hoodie stands away from the body at the shoulder. A 210 GSM knit follows it.

Drape. Lighter fabric falls in soft folds. Heavier fabric falls in fewer, larger ones. This is why oversized cuts are usually built in heavier cloth. The weight is what stops volume reading as sloppiness.

Warmth. More material means more trapped air. Fibre matters here too. Cotton insulates well and holds moisture; synthetics insulate less but dry faster.

Durability. Denser knits generally resist abrasion and pilling better than open ones. Weight alone does not guarantee this. Yarn quality and knit construction do most of the work.

Drying time. This is the real cost of weight. A 530 GSM cotton hoodie takes considerably longer to dry than a 350 GSM blend. Cotton compounds it, since cotton holds more water than polyester.

Seasonal comfort. Above roughly 400 GSM, a garment becomes a cold-weather piece. Below 300 GSM it works most of the year.

Is higher GSM always better?

No, and it is worth being direct about that.

A 530 GSM hoodie is the wrong garment for a mild October afternoon. It is slow to dry, it does not pack down, and it will not layer under a jacket without bulk. A 350 GSM piece will be more useful more often for most people.

Weight is a specification, not a verdict. It tells you what a garment is for. Our 200 GSM cargo pant is not a lesser product than our 530 GSM hoodie. It is a different one, built for different weather.

What weight does do is make a garment comparable. A stated number can be checked. Adjectives cannot.

GSM and cotton

Cotton behaves differently from blends at the same weight. It is heavier for its bulk, it softens with washing, and it holds moisture. A 400 GSM pure cotton hoodie feels denser in the hand than a 400 GSM cotton-polyester blend, and takes longer to dry.

GSM and hoodies

Hoodies show weight more clearly than any other garment, because there is more fabric involved. Our hoodies run from 350 GSM to 530 GSM.

Below 300 GSM a hoodie tends to collapse at the shoulder. Between 350 and 400 GSM it holds structure while staying wearable across seasons. Above 450 GSM it becomes a genuine winter piece.

GSM and T-shirts

The range is narrower and the differences are easier to feel. Our tees run from 210 GSM to 340 GSM.

The Turtleneck Batwing Tee is 210 GSM in a cotton-elastane knit, cut to follow the body. The Premium Heavyweight Tee is 260 GSM combed cotton with a reinforced collar. The Snow Wash Raw Hem Boxy Tee is 340 GSM pure cotton and holds a boxy line without help.

Around 280 GSM a tee stops being underwear-adjacent and starts being outerwear. The collar stops rolling, the hem stops curling, and the shoulder seam stays where it was cut.

400 GSM versus 500 GSM

A hundred grams per square metre sounds small. In a full hoodie it is not.

At 400 GSM a hoodie is structured and warm and still wearable indoors. At 500 GSM and above it becomes a coat replacement. It will not layer under anything slim, and it will take most of a day to air dry.

How to compare clothing using GSM

Weight on its own is not enough. Three numbers together tell you most of what you need.

  1. GSM. How dense is the cloth.
  2. Fibre composition. Stated as percentages. 100% cotton behaves differently from 53% polyester at the same weight.
  3. Construction. Jersey, fleece, French terry. Our Acid Wash Oversize Sweatshirt is 360 GSM French terry, which reads differently from a brushed fleece at the same weight.

If a brand publishes none of these, you are buying on adjectives. A garment described only as premium, luxury, or heavyweight has told you nothing you can check.

Frequently asked questions

What does GSM mean in clothing?
Grams per square metre. It is the weight of one square metre of the finished fabric, and it describes how dense the cloth is.

What does 300 GSM mean?
One square metre of that fabric weighs 300 grams. In a T-shirt this is heavyweight, structured enough to hold a boxy shape. In a hoodie it is on the light side.

What does 500 GSM mean?
One square metre weighs 500 grams. In a hoodie or sweatpant this is ultra-heavyweight, a genuine cold-weather garment that holds its own shape.

Is higher GSM better?
No. Higher GSM means denser and warmer, and also slower to dry and harder to layer. The right weight depends on the season and how you intend to wear the piece.

What GSM is a heavyweight hoodie?
Commonly 350 GSM and above. Above 450 GSM most people would call it ultra-heavyweight. Our hoodies run from 350 to 530 GSM.

Does GSM tell you the quality?
No. It tells you the weight. Fibre composition, yarn quality, and knit construction determine how a garment wears. GSM is one input of several.
